Also B.C. has almost blown a couple of games, but I believe they've learned their lesson in going to their bench early:

After coasting to a 46-33 halftime lead, the Eagles (2-0) expanded their margin to 76-53 in the second half as Skinner went to his bench. Then the lead began to fade away.

The Eagles knew they were in trouble, despite Skinner's re-insertion of the starters. ''It was uh-oh time with three minutes to go when they got it down to 7,'' said guard Ryan Sidney, who had 21 points and 11 rebounds and who, along with Bell, was instrumental in preventing a disaster.

Skinner said he and his team learned a lesson.

''It was an interesting eight minutes,'' said Skinner. ''Our club does not understand what it takes to maintain a certain level of play. We already have seen a quirk in this team and it's not a good one. Somehow we have to work that out. I'm just glad it worked out as well as it did for us.''

Bell and the rest of the Eagles acknowledged that they had learned something as well.

''If you have to have a learning experience, at least win,'' sighed Bell.

The Eagles did that, but Skinner said he may have to change his substitution patterns and the Eagles must learn no lead is safe against any team.
